Agent of RB Leipzig star speaks out after claims NUFC are ‘favourites’ to secure £27m signing

Yesterday, German outlet BILD reported that Newcastle United were the ‘favourites’ in a three-horse race to sign RB Leipzig striker Yussuf Poulsen.

The report claimed the 25-year-old had handed in a transfer request with the Bundesliga side and was also being tracked by Everton and West Ham.

Less than 24 hours later, Poulsen’s agent has responded to the rumours, insisting they are nonsense – and that he’s received no contact from Newcastle as of yet.

Here’s what his agent, Poul-Erik Petersen, told TV2 today when asked if he’d handed in a transfer request:

“There is no truth in this at all.

“Yussuf hasn’t asked to leave, and there are no negotiations with other clubs,”

“We haven’t had any contact with (Newcastle) at all. I can categorically deny this.

“I’d like to make it clear that Yussuf loves being in Leipzig, and that’s basically where he sees himself at the moment.

“But if the situation continues to be as it is at the moment, it’s logical that he doesn’t want to be a reserve.”

So, it seems he could yet leave if he continues to get limited game time when football resumes, but it seems he hasn’t handed in a transfer request and we haven’t made contact over a potential deal.

This isn’t the first time German outlet BILD have been horribly wrong when reporting on NUFC-related matters, with Jetro Willems recently rubbishing their claims that he was set to miss a further ‘8-9 months’ and miss out on a move to Tyneside as a result.

Poulsen may yet be a target – with him being linked with a move to St James’ Park on several occasions over the past few years – but we clearly haven’t made any move as of yet.
